Tofield Snow Goose Festival

Experience the Snow Goose Festival in Tofield on April 25-26, 2026! Witness the stunning spring migration through the Beaverhill Lake area, an opportunity perfect for all to connect with nature—whether you’re a first-time birder or a seasoned enthusiast. This festival includes guided tours, a trade show, an evening banquet, and the breathtaking sight of thousands of migrating birds. Don’t forget your camera, bird ID book, and binoculars! Alberta Lemonade Day

Lemonade Day is a free, fun, experiential learning program that teaches youth how to start, own, and operate a business. Join in the mission to help today’s youth become the business leaders, social advocates, community volunteers and forward-thinking citizens of tomorrow…..one Lemonade Stand at a time. Taking place across Alberta, including the East of Edmonton Region. Held on June 13th! Registration Opens March 1st, 2026!!
